The Birkenheide is a prominent mountain in Rennsteig close in the hallway of the town of Bad Liebenstein in the Thuringian Forest . The birch heather has a height of 717.3  m above sea level. HN .

On the Rennsteig you come closest to the mountain at the forest locations Vogelheide and Großer Meilerstätte . The Goldborn and Finsterbach spring rises on the Birkenheide .

The birch heather is almost completely forested.
